Program overview

The Mobile and Web Development program at Conestoga College is designed to equip students with the essential skills needed in the rapidly evolving field of information technology. This program focuses on the development of mobile applications for smartphones, tablets, and wearables, addressing the growing demand for specialized software development skills. Over the course of this two-year Ontario College Diploma, students will learn about various platforms, coding practices, and software design methodologies, preparing them for successful careers in the software development industry.

Program structure

The Mobile and Web Development program is structured to provide a comprehensive education over a period of two years. The program is delivered in a full-time format and begins in both September and January. Key features of the program structure include:

  • Focus on mobile and wearable platforms
  • Specialized frameworks and programming languages
  • Emphasis on coding practices and techniques
  • Preparation for industry certifications such as Google Developer and Google Associate Android Developer

This program is designed to ensure that students gain valuable skills and knowledge in various platforms, infrastructure services, and cloud technologies, making them well-prepared for the demands of the digital consumer marketplace.

Career Options

Graduates of the Mobile and Web Development program can pursue a variety of career opportunities in Canada, including:

  • Mobile Application Developer: Design and develop applications for mobile devices, ensuring functionality and user experience.
  • Web Developer: Create and maintain websites, focusing on both front-end and back-end development.
  • Software Engineer: Develop software solutions, working on various projects that require programming expertise.
  • UI/UX Designer: Focus on user interface and user experience design, ensuring applications are user-friendly and visually appealing.
  • Cloud Solutions Architect: Design and implement cloud-based solutions, helping organizations leverage cloud technologies for their operations.

These roles highlight the diverse opportunities available to graduates, allowing them to apply their skills in various sectors of the technology industry.
